A reliable and trustworthy Au Pair is needed by this wonderful family in Hammersmith to help them care for their children.
Details
- Working hours: Monday- Friday, 7-9 am and 1-7 pm. Maximum 40 hours per week or a minimum of 25 per week.
- Accommodation: Private room and shared bathroom.
Responsibilities
- Taking the children to school and picking up afterwards
- Helping with homework
- Doing after school activities with the children
- Preparing recreational activities
- Messy play with the children
- Maintaining a clean and tidy environment for the children
- Doing arts and crafts
- Taking to parks and playgrounds
- Feeding the children and helping with bedtime routine

How to prepare for a job interview at Little Ones UK Ltd
✨Know the Family's Needs
Before your interview, take some time to research what the family is looking for in an Au Pair. Familiarise yourself with their children's ages, interests, and any specific routines they have. This will help you tailor your answers and show that you're genuinely interested in meeting their needs.
✨Showcase Your Experience
Be ready to discuss your previous experience with children. Whether it's babysitting, tutoring, or volunteering, share specific examples of how you've engaged with kids and handled various situations. This will demonstrate your capability and reliability as a caregiver.
✨Prepare Fun Activity Ideas
Since part of the role involves planning activities, come prepared with a few fun and educational ideas you could do with the children. Think about arts and crafts, outdoor games, or even simple science experiments. This shows initiative and creativity, which families often appreciate.
✨Ask Thoughtful Questions
At the end of the interview, don’t forget to ask questions! Inquire about the children's daily routines, the family's expectations, or how they like to communicate. This not only shows your interest but also helps you gauge if the family is the right fit for you.
